BURIEN, WA - A 29-year-old man is accused of murdering his girlfriend and her friend in their home in Burien.
The suspect, Marvin Ortiz Montecinos, who investigators said also has a wife and children in Guatemala, is behind bars.
He is charged with two counts of first-degree murder, and his bail is set to $10 million dollars.
According to probable cause documents FOX 13 Seattle obtained, Ortiz Montecinos killed his girlfriend an hour after she broke up with him.
